tildearrow
|
9cf9a9c14d
|
it happened
fixes #691
|
2022-09-26 11:59:44 -05:00 |
cam900
|
013c7b92fb
|
Merge branch 'master' of https://github.com/tildearrow/furnace into es5506_alt
|
2022-09-27 00:01:10 +09:00 |
tildearrow
|
08e23a68cd
|
SNES: get some of echo working
|
2022-09-26 04:07:51 -05:00 |
tildearrow
|
e5b37db55a
|
SNES: panning/wavetable fixes
|
2022-09-26 03:23:34 -05:00 |
tildearrow
|
5f91f0b09c
|
SegaPCM: what a mess
|
2022-09-26 02:57:07 -05:00 |
tildearrow
|
607e3c9339
|
fix the crashes
|
2022-09-26 02:51:16 -05:00 |
tildearrow
|
c23b504d79
|
Game Boy: fix zombie mode and macro speed
|
2022-09-26 01:48:09 -05:00 |
tildearrow
|
122694d7c9
|
MIDI output improvements
|
2022-09-26 01:27:36 -05:00 |
tildearrow
|
c27c650c11
|
MIDI out: prevent out of range notes
|
2022-09-25 23:43:01 -05:00 |
tildearrow
|
a6e4345863
|
PLENTY OF TODO WHEN I COME BACK
CRASHES EVERYWHERE
|
2022-09-25 20:07:21 -05:00 |
tildearrow
|
148d537a18
|
update contributing
|
2022-09-25 18:05:08 -05:00 |
cam900
|
b42d5b7c1b
|
Merge branch 'master' into es5506_alt
|
2022-09-26 07:31:06 +09:00 |
tildearrow
|
07822de0a2
|
curr -> cur
|
2022-09-25 17:31:01 -05:00 |
cam900
|
305ee2cbb0
|
Merge branch 'master' of https://github.com/tildearrow/furnace
|
2022-09-26 07:28:26 +09:00 |
cam900
|
b8d2c51a14
|
Fix AY89x0 regression
|
2022-09-26 07:28:04 +09:00 |
tildearrow
|
656de800cf
|
renderSamples optimization
only render sample types which are used
stability remains to be tested
|
2022-09-25 17:18:04 -05:00 |
cam900
|
682aa0ad23
|
Unused variable
|
2022-09-25 22:23:56 +09:00 |
cam900
|
a0745e80b5
|
Accidentally removed this
|
2022-09-25 20:25:05 +09:00 |
cam900
|
a11440ac0f
|
Fix cmdName
|
2022-09-25 20:22:22 +09:00 |
cam900
|
b0b729201a
|
Remove duplicate
|
2022-09-25 19:23:23 +09:00 |
cam900
|
81bebc5112
|
Reduce unnecessary changes, Volume macro fixes, calcArp
|
2022-09-25 19:21:49 +09:00 |
cam900
|
5a6cde65ed
|
Merge branch 'master' of https://github.com/tildearrow/furnace into es5506_alt
|
2022-09-25 18:34:36 +09:00 |
cam900
|
8e1ce1abb1
|
Sync to master
|
2022-09-25 18:32:34 +09:00 |
cam900
|
0a49d4bfd0
|
Merge branch 'master' of https://github.com/tildearrow/furnace into es5506_alt
|
2022-09-25 18:32:06 +09:00 |
tildearrow
|
89ece073f6
|
GUI: add SNES to the sample chip list
|
2022-09-25 04:03:13 -05:00 |
tildearrow
|
01a592100f
|
SNES: define effects (they don't work yet)
|
2022-09-25 04:02:06 -05:00 |
tildearrow
|
32d8eec522
|
MSVC
|
2022-09-25 03:50:33 -05:00 |
tildearrow
|
3cddca857d
|
SNES: whoops
|
2022-09-25 03:33:47 -05:00 |
tildearrow
|
b4c020c11b
|
SNES: invert/pitch mod/noise control
echo still work in progress
|
2022-09-25 03:33:39 -05:00 |
tildearrow
|
b4c260dc2a
|
SNES: forceIns work
|
2022-09-25 02:47:30 -05:00 |
tildearrow
|
eb6708ab23
|
SNES: scale frequency to wavetable length
|
2022-09-25 02:39:25 -05:00 |
tildearrow
|
023bdf2f9a
|
SNES: more more more work
|
2022-09-25 02:00:46 -05:00 |
tildearrow
|
ffa0181704
|
SNES: fix sample end
|
2022-09-25 01:42:59 -05:00 |
tildearrow
|
d78b1cb79a
|
update brrUtils aaaaaaagain
|
2022-09-25 01:31:14 -05:00 |
tildearrow
|
cbdf23efa7
|
allow loading .brr samples directly
|
2022-09-25 01:20:08 -05:00 |
tildearrow
|
d7c885774e
|
update brrUtils - again
|
2022-09-25 01:19:59 -05:00 |
tildearrow
|
486d7c8bc1
|
Merge branch 'master' of github.com:tildearrow/furnace
|
2022-09-25 00:44:20 -05:00 |
tildearrow
|
608254f07a
|
update brrUtils
|
2022-09-25 00:44:05 -05:00 |
cam900
|
2defb12800
|
Merge branch 'master' of https://github.com/tildearrow/furnace
|
2022-09-25 13:16:53 +09:00 |
cam900
|
68b58a0d1b
|
Fix AYPCM
Enable new sample functions to default
|
2022-09-25 13:16:47 +09:00 |
tildearrow
|
e75f23fa61
|
wait what am I doing?
|
2022-09-24 23:16:46 -05:00 |
tildearrow
|
8d72d2f2d0
|
shut Clang up
|
2022-09-24 22:58:44 -05:00 |
tildearrow
|
ef04090a47
|
fix BRR loading corruption
|
2022-09-24 22:56:43 -05:00 |
tildearrow
|
a0dc9de262
|
ADSFGGGGGJKSDGHASLJKFHL
|
2022-09-24 19:40:03 -05:00 |
tildearrow
|
2c7abb4635
|
SNES: get samples working
|
2022-09-24 18:47:28 -05:00 |
tildearrow
|
3f6ca8f650
|
fix build on my machine
|
2022-09-24 18:40:36 -05:00 |
tildearrow
|
4a8e09685a
|
fix
|
2022-09-24 16:45:44 -05:00 |
tildearrow
|
ddfdeffc99
|
update brrUtils (again)
|
2022-09-24 16:44:47 -05:00 |
tildearrow
|
3bfdb35578
|
fix everything
|
2022-09-24 16:28:51 -05:00 |
tildearrow
|
b536f0ba20
|
MSVC fix
|
2022-09-24 14:29:45 -05:00 |
tildearrow
|
78baff55e8
|
update brrUtils
|
2022-09-24 05:43:33 -05:00 |
tildearrow
|
8eaddcf070
|
prepare BRR encoding/decoding
|
2022-09-24 04:27:53 -05:00 |
tildearrow
|
c0de45ff0c
|
Merge branch 'snes' of https://github.com/akumanatt/furnace into akumanatt-snes
|
2022-09-24 02:53:11 -05:00 |
tildearrow
|
04117c5098
|
Purposeful Conflict
|
2022-09-24 02:41:29 -05:00 |
tildearrow
|
5e2a247b77
|
tabs to spaces
|
2022-09-24 02:31:10 -05:00 |
tildearrow
|
98cebf92f2
|
Merge pull request #491 from ZeroByteOrg/ZSMv1
Commander X16 Native Export Format: ZSM
|
2022-09-24 02:28:25 -05:00 |
tildearrow
|
3eb4f997da
|
OPM/NES ins type split, part 4
|
2022-09-24 02:14:26 -05:00 |
tildearrow
|
d2a417e1d5
|
OPM/NES ins type split, part 3
|
2022-09-24 01:46:44 -05:00 |
tildearrow
|
d0e581e4cd
|
OPM/NES ins type split, part 2
|
2022-09-24 01:37:29 -05:00 |
tildearrow
|
3d5125e792
|
OPM/NES ins type split, part 1
|
2022-09-24 01:33:36 -05:00 |
tildearrow
|
5dfa089c49
|
GUI: some UI corrections
and prepare for OPM/NES split
|
2022-09-24 00:57:53 -05:00 |
tildearrow
|
3992a1c677
|
AY: clockSel PCM fix
|
2022-09-23 23:29:19 -05:00 |
ZeroByteOrg
|
ebb6668e32
|
Removed commented-out function writeUC from safewriter
|
2022-09-23 23:24:25 -05:00 |
ZeroByteOrg
|
d7900c2390
|
Implemented changes requested by Tildearrow
|
2022-09-23 23:23:03 -05:00 |
tildearrow
|
70825dc45a
|
AY: reduce PCM clicking
|
2022-09-23 23:12:39 -05:00 |
tildearrow
|
67fc945992
|
Y8950 regression fix
|
2022-09-23 23:03:07 -05:00 |
tildearrow
|
e8ca6bd483
|
one more fix
|
2022-09-23 22:48:55 -05:00 |
tildearrow
|
95562afb16
|
one more compatibility fix
|
2022-09-23 22:45:47 -05:00 |
ZeroByteOrg
|
c3654eb67c
|
Merge branch 'master' into ZSMv1
|
2022-09-23 22:24:22 -05:00 |
cam900
|
599ae6cdf9
|
Merge branch 'sample_macro' of https://github.com/tildearrow/furnace into sample_macro
|
2022-09-24 10:20:22 +09:00 |
cam900
|
593aeeb243
|
Unnecessary space
|
2022-09-24 10:20:09 +09:00 |
tildearrow
|
b72b5bf0e6
|
A Y P C M
|
2022-09-23 20:15:20 -05:00 |
tildearrow
|
e82374fcde
|
Merge branch 'sample_macro' of github.com:tildearrow/furnace into sample_macro
|
2022-09-23 19:35:00 -05:00 |
tildearrow
|
bc4c8acd87
|
AY PCM still doesn't work so I am leaving a note
|
2022-09-23 19:34:44 -05:00 |
cam900
|
a5fb9b766e
|
disableSampleMacro for MSM6258
|
2022-09-24 09:28:30 +09:00 |
cam900
|
4bf46f9315
|
Oops
|
2022-09-24 09:27:46 +09:00 |
cam900
|
f620782919
|
Fix playback issue
|
2022-09-24 09:27:33 +09:00 |
tildearrow
|
eb8849ce63
|
add disableSampleMacro flag for compatibility
|
2022-09-23 19:18:32 -05:00 |
tildearrow
|
e6fc9e09d2
|
latency fix
|
2022-09-23 19:01:01 -05:00 |
tildearrow
|
5e2cefff94
|
dev117 - save the flag
also serves as marker version for this huge change
|
2022-09-23 13:36:23 -05:00 |
tildearrow
|
b9a4b568b6
|
i honestly don't agree with this compat flag
|
2022-09-23 13:28:57 -05:00 |
tildearrow
|
6b684d655a
|
fix build
|
2022-09-23 12:37:03 -05:00 |
cam900
|
ef9fedb0b8
|
Fix Lynx clamping
|
2022-09-24 01:04:09 +09:00 |
cam900
|
8f0966378f
|
Remove these for fix compile
|
2022-09-24 00:45:24 +09:00 |
cam900
|
8d80c5f743
|
Actually compile fix
|
2022-09-24 00:37:37 +09:00 |
cam900
|
53c3efc9c1
|
Fix compile (once again)
|
2022-09-24 00:32:05 +09:00 |
cam900
|
b05dafe297
|
Add compatible flag for Y8950 ADPCM Frequency
|
2022-09-24 00:24:30 +09:00 |
cam900
|
a44d696f09
|
Fix compile (again)
|
2022-09-24 00:11:34 +09:00 |
cam900
|
b41d306cb3
|
Fix compile
|
2022-09-23 23:42:56 +09:00 |
cam900
|
62ce5ae3ce
|
Add compatible flag for PCE DAC volume (always enabled for now)
Fix furnacePCM detection for MSM6295
|
2022-09-23 23:41:55 +09:00 |
cam900
|
cf1d4e55cf
|
Fix ADPCM-A playback
Add per-chip debug function
Add YM2203, YM2608, YM2610/B debug window
Extend YM2612 debug window
Remove unnecessary values in YM2151, Sega PCM platform
|
2022-09-23 23:24:02 +09:00 |
tildearrow
|
764ae60740
|
prepare for splitting OPN/OPM and NES/SN
|
2022-09-23 03:41:38 -05:00 |
tildearrow
|
5a84a35f3d
|
SegaPCM: fix regression
|
2022-09-23 03:21:18 -05:00 |
cam900
|
a23b0ff790
|
More consistent naming
|
2022-09-23 14:48:18 +09:00 |
cam900
|
16e59bf000
|
Fix naming
|
2022-09-23 14:14:06 +09:00 |
tildearrow
|
dcce0e1246
|
Merge branch 'master' into sample_macro
|
2022-09-22 19:49:47 -05:00 |
tildearrow
|
ed7a488844
|
MSM6295: reduce some CPU usage
|
2022-09-22 19:46:17 -05:00 |
tildearrow
|
02ef001eb8
|
MSM6295: fix mute issue
|
2022-09-22 19:41:36 -05:00 |
tildearrow
|
85465633f2
|
Merge branch 'master' into vgsound_emu_update
|
2022-09-22 19:35:51 -05:00 |
tildearrow
|
861b1cb9ca
|
OPLL: finally fix pitch macro
|
2022-09-22 19:02:25 -05:00 |